### Runbook: InkMill Markdown Pipeline — Renderer Stall

If rendered previews stop updating, first check the InkMill worker queue depth; a stall above five minutes means the sanitizer stage is wedged. Drain the queue with `inkmill drain --safe`, then restart workers one at a time to preserve cache warmth. Record the restart in the incident log, and include the build token printed below.

trace token, bawig-yageg: htk6_3563df

☐ Studio orientation — take the new starter to the Pinefold training studio (Level 3, past the kitchenette). Show them the booking sheet, the camera cart, and where to return lapel mics. Studio door stays locked between sessions. They'll need the keypad code below to get in.

door code, tagug-yafof: bdg-OSVVCL-72724422

Subject: DR drill — Fareweave rules engine

Hi team,

Welcome to your first disaster-recovery drill at Lontrell Logistics. We will simulate a full outage of Fareweave, our shipping-fee rules engine, and restore it from the cold backup. Please read the drill plan carefully before Thursday. Restoring the encrypted rules snapshot requires the recovery passphrase, which appears below for drill purposes.

unlock words, fawig-bagef: olidor-holir-istox-holath-tamys-quenion-giliel